Gregg Giannillo: So what’s the secret here is it like a special ingredient? Is it a special haircut or technique?
A. Dickey: What we recognized that all of the textures need to cleanse condition style finish. That’s something that they all share but what they need is extreme hydration and moisture.
Female Host: Dickey’s created a series of products designed to cleanse kinky, wavy and even curly hair.
A. Dickey: One of the most important products that we have is the cleansing cream. That you are able to cleanse your hair without the sulfates and the shampoos that suds up and dry up the hair. It’s really about from the starting point of adding moisture to the hair so you will get a better curl pattern, wave pattern or spiral kinky pattern.
Female Host: After cleansing, Dickey says it’s vital to condition your hair according to its texture.
A. Dickey: We don’t wash our faces with bar soap anymore and so we start and thought of it for hair instead of the gimmicks in tricks and tag lines of moisturizing net, we would just change the formulation. It’s really that simple and hair care would offer much, much milder way to cleanse the hair which major conditioners and styling products work more effectively.
Female Host: Once hair is properly conditioned it’s easier for hair dresser to style it.
Gregg Giannillo: As far as cutting, is there any special techniques or things better done here by you or your stylist that differ in the approach of haircutting for someone like myself or anybody else?
A. Dickey: Yes, absolutely! That’s what we do different, it becomes a matter of for the stylist what’s the most practical way to cut this texture of hair. Generally if it’s curlier, severity of collagen or shrinkage, then we are to blow it out straight, gently with a lot of conditioners or treatments while we are using the heat on the hair. But you can’t cut what you can’t see.
